The destiny of nations depends on the manner in which they feed themselves.
Anthelme Brillat-Savarin
About This Quote
A maxim commonly associated with Brillat-Savarin’s reflections on gastronomy and its broader social importance, suggesting that food practices are tied to national character and outcomes.
Interpretation
How a society produces, distributes, and values food influences its health, stability, culture, and long-term prospects; food systems are portrayed as foundational to a nation’s future.
